Video 53: Multiplying out simple brackets. In this video you will learn how to use the Binomial Theorem to multiply out simple brackets with larger powers.

Video 55: Calculating specific terms in a binomial expansion. In this video you will learn how to use the Binomial Theorem to find the general term and how to use this to calculate specific terms.
